The 5 second rule is a popular game that challenges players to think quickly and answer questions within a specific time limit. While it’s often associated with children or family gatherings, adults can also have a great time playing and testing their knowledge. See these 5 second rule questions adults
- Name three countries in Africa.
- Who is the current president of France?
- What is the capital of Australia?
- Can you name five famous artists?
- Which planet is known as the Red Planet?
- What is the chemical symbol for gold?
- Who wrote the novel “Pride and Prejudice”?
- Name three famous inventors.
- Which city hosted the 2016 Summer Olympics?
- Can you name five breeds of dogs?
- What is the largest ocean in the world?
- Who painted the Mona Lisa?
- Name three famous rock bands.
- Which country is known for the Taj Mahal?
- What is the capital of Canada?
- Who invented the telephone?
- Can you name five Oscar-winning movies?
- What is the tallest mountain in the world?
- Which year did World War II end?
- Who is the author of “To Kill a Mockingbird”?
- Name three famous actors from Hollywood’s Golden Age.
- Which city is known as the Big Apple?
- What is the capital of Brazil?
- Who is the lead singer of the band Coldplay?
- Can you name five European countries?
- What is the largest desert in the world?
- Who painted the famous artwork “The Starry Night”?
- Name three famous athletes.
- Which country is known for the Great Wall?
- What is the capital of Japan?
- Who invented the light bulb?
- Can you name five Nobel Prize winners?
- What is the deepest ocean trench in the world?
- Which year did the United States declare independence?
- Who wrote the play “Romeo and Juliet”?
- Name three famous film directors.
- Which city is known for the Eiffel Tower?
- What is the capital of Mexico?
- Who is the lead singer of the band Queen?
- Can you name five Asian countries?
- What is the largest lake in the world?
- Who painted the famous artwork “The Persistence of Memory”?
- Name three famous tennis players.
- Which country is known for the Pyramids of Giza?
- What is the capital of South Africa?
